simple recipe

Seeing chess cookies, the photo of which is given in the article, it is difficult to resist and not cook it right there. Moreover, the most common products are needed. They can be found in any refrigerator or in the nearest supermarket.

Shortbread chess cookies are prepared simply and melt in your mouth. First you need to mix 100 g of chopped butter with half a glass of sugar. Then beat one egg into this mixture. Add a tablespoon of baking powder to two cups of flour and knead the dough. More flour can be added if needed.

The dough should be dense, not stick to your hands. Divide it into three parts. Stir a couple of tablespoons of cocoa into one part. Refrigerate all pieces for half an hour. To prevent the dough from winding, it must be wrapped with a film or put in plastic bags.

Roll out one white piece into a rectangular layer. Roll two sausages from each remaining piece. Adjust the length to fit the rectangle. Lay sausages in the center of the layer, alternating colors. It turns out black and white in the bottom row and white and black in the top. Wrap everything in a layer of light dough. Cut like a sausage and bake for about 20 minutes in an oven preheated to 180 degrees.

Another cooking option

In the recipes considered, it was necessary to roll out sausages, but you can do it a little differently. Cookies "Chessboard" can be prepared in different ways.

The dough recipe can be taken from the options given or according to your favorite recipe from a home cookbook. Preparing two pieces of dough different color and after cooling them, you need to roll out two layers of equal thickness. It is desirable to make them rectangular in shape, equal in size. Grease one layer with egg white and lay the second on top. Cut in half lengthwise and, again brushing with egg, fasten the two halves. You get four stripes. Next, you need to carefully cut into strips, the thickness of which will correspond to the width of one colored strip. Fold the prepared layers so that the colors alternate. For reliability, the sides are also lubricated with protein. It remains to cut into plates and send chess cookies to bake.

Step 1: Prepare the cookie dough.

Butter, well frozen, take it out of the refrigerator and grind it with one of three ways- cut with a knife into small pieces, three on a grater or cut large pieces and beat in a blender. Add to oil egg, powdered sugar and a couple of tablespoons of flour. We continue to beat the mass, or mix it properly to get a homogeneous dough. We divide the dough into 2 parts and add cocoa powder to one of them, and vanilla sugar to the other. Remind me what's next need to beat again and mix both balls of dough, it will probably be superfluous. The dough is not quite ready yet - after all, we still have flour, which we will mix in equal proportions with both lumps in order to get an elastic dough that does not stick to our hands. Wrap both doughs in cling film and refrigerate for approx. 40 minutes. The butter will harden, and then the dough will be easier to roll out.

Step 2: We form chess cookies.


Now the most interesting part of the preparation begins. Take the dough out of the refrigerator and again divide each lump in half. We put one part back in the refrigerator, and roll the other into a small rectangle. Approximately 1 cm thick. We cut the rectangle into cubes, which is clearly shown in the photo. The more accurately and evenly you cut the bars, the more beautiful the end result will be. What size will be your chessboard and the cells in it - you decide. I have cells 1x1 cm, and the perimeter itself turned out to be approximately 3x3 cm. We take out those parts of the dough that were put in the refrigerator and quickly roll them into a layer about 5 millimeters thick. We lay multi-colored sticks on it, alternating, so that it looks like chess cells. Determine the number of bars in one roll yourself, maybe you want to cook a whole chessboard? We wrap a layer of dough around the sticks and get a roll, which we send back to the refrigerator to cool the butter again. Without cooling, the roll will be difficult to cut, the sticks can move out, and this will ruin the pattern of the future cookie.

Step 3: Cooking and baking chess cookies.

While the roll hardens, prepare a baking sheet - grease a small amount vegetable oil and lined with parchment paper. Turn on the oven so that it has time to warm up up to 160 degrees. We take out the future cookies from the refrigerator, and cut the roll across into slices, 6-8 millimeters thick. Lay the cookies on a baking sheet and put them in hot oven. We bake cookies until cooked, but without letting it fade. 15 minutes should be enough for each serving.

The best chess cookies. Step by step recipe

  1. The dough for chess shortbread cookies is prepared on the yolks of boiled eggs, therefore, to begin with, we separate the yolks from 3 hard-boiled eggs, and the proteins can be eaten: they will not be needed.
  2. Knead the white vanilla dough first. Mash one and a half yolks with a fork.
  3. Then add 100 grams of soft butter (margarine), 0.5 teaspoon of vanilla sugar (or 1 pinch of vanillin), 1 pinch of salt and 2 tablespoons of powdered sugar. If you add sugar instead of powder, it will be felt a little in the finished cookies.
  4. We carefully combine everything with a fork, rubbing all the ingredients as much as possible.
  5. Pour 130 grams of flour into the resulting mass, we get a homogeneous dough. At first it is very sticky, but then it does not stick at all to the hands. We don’t knead for a long time: it’s gathered and that’s enough - otherwise the dough will turn out bad.
  6. We wrap the resulting dough in a film or bag, put it in the cold: for about 20-30 minutes.
  7. Immediately prepare the dough with cocoa. We also grind 1.5 yolks, add 100 grams of soft butter, powdered sugar - 2 tablespoons, salt - 1 pinch and 20 grams of cocoa. There will be a taste of chocolate, so we do not add flavors.
  8. Add flour: already less than the first dough will need 110 grams. Mix until smooth.
  9. I am often asked: why can't you make all the dough at once, and then mix some with cocoa? You can, but the consistency of the dough to which you add cocoa will be a little denser than white, and this is not desirable. We also remove the dough in the cold so that it is well cooled.
  10. We roll out the vanilla dough, immediately form a rectangle or square with the same thickness, about 5-10 millimeters.
  11. Do the same with chocolate dough.
  12. We put a chocolate rectangle on the board, light vanilla on top. The dimensions of the two pieces must be the same.
  13. Put in the freezer for 30-40 minutes. The dough should harden, then it can be cut evenly.
  14. After we cut off the uneven edges, they can then be rolled up with sausage and made into marble cookies, cut into small pieces.
  15. Divide the rectangle into strips of the same size. I got four pieces. Cut quickly with a very sharp knife.
  16. Next, we make chess cookies. We take two strips, connect them by overlapping each other. White stripe to chocolate and vice versa. We also connect the other two.
  17. Cut into cookies, about five millimeters thick. You need to do everything quickly, as the butter in the dough heats up quickly and the cookies may not turn out even.
  18. We heat the oven to 200 degrees. We cover the sheet with baking paper.
  19. We spread the cookies, bake for about 15-20 minutes: it should not be too fried.
